Nahum 3:1 | Woe to the bloody city! It is all full of lies [and] violence; the prey departeth not. | A curse is on the town of blood; it is full of deceit and violent acts; and there is no end to the taking of life. | Woe to the bloody city! it is all full of lies and rapine; the prey departeth not. |
Nahum 3:2 | The crack of the whip, and the noise of the rattling of the wheels, and of the prancing horses, and of the bounding chariots! | The noise of the whip, and the noise of thundering wheels; horses rushing and war-carriages jumping, | The noise of the whip, and the noise of the rattling of wheels, and prancing horses, and bounding chariots, |
Nahum 3:3 | The horseman springing up, and the glitter of the sword, and the flash of the spear, and a multitude of slain, and a mass of carcases, and no end of corpses: they stumble over their corpses. | Horsemen driving forward, and the shining sword and the bright spear: and a great number of wounded, and masses of dead bodies; they are falling over the bodies of the dead: | the horseman mounting, and the flashing sword, and the glittering spear, and a multitude of slain, and a great heap of corpses, and there is no end of the bodies; they stumble upon their bodies;- |
Nahum 3:4 | Because of the multitude of the fornications of the well-favoured harlot, mistress of sorceries, that selleth nations through her fornications, and families through her sorceries, | Because of all the false ways of the loose woman, expert in attraction and wise in secret arts, who takes nations in the net of her false ways, and families through her secret arts. | because of the multitude of the whoredoms of the well-favored harlot, the mistress of witchcrafts, that selleth nations through her whoredoms, and families through her witchcrafts. |
Nahum 3:5 | behold, I am against thee, saith Jehovah of hosts; and I will uncover thy skirts upon thy face, and I will shew the nations thy nakedness, and the kingdoms thy shame. | See, I am against you, says the Lord of armies, and I will have your skirts pulled over your face, and let the nations see you unclothed, and the kingdoms your shame. | Behold, I am against thee, saith Jehovah of hosts, and I will uncover thy skirts upon thy face; and I will show the nations thy nakedness, and the kingdoms thy shame. |
Nahum 3:6 | And I will cast abominable filth upon thee, and make thee vile, and will set thee as a gazing stock. | I will make you completely disgusting and full of shame, and will put you up to be looked at by all. | And I will cast abominable filth upon thee, and make thee vile, and will set thee as a gazing-stock. |
Nahum 3:7 | And it shall come to pass, [that] all they that see thee shall flee from thee, and shall say, Nineveh is laid waste! Who will bemoan her? whence shall I seek comforters for thee? | And it will come about that all who see you will go in flight from you and say, Nineveh is made waste: who will be weeping for her? where am I to get comforters for her? | And it shall come to pass, that all they that look upon thee shall flee from thee, and say, Nineveh is laid waste: who will bemoan her? whence shall I seek comforters for thee? |
Nahum 3:8 | Art thou better than No-Amon, that was situate among the rivers, [that had] the waters round about her, whose rampart was the sea, [and] of the sea was her wall? | Are you better than No-amon, seated on the Nile streams, with waters all round her; whose wall was the sea and her earthwork the waters? | Art thou better than No-amon, that was situate among the rivers, that had the waters round about her; whose rampart was the sea, [and] her wall was of the sea? |
Nahum 3:9 | Ethiopia was her strength, and Egypt, and it was infinite; Phut and the Libyans were her helpers. | Ethiopia was her strength and Egyptians without number; Put and Lubim were her helpers. | Ethiopia and Egypt were her strength, and it was infinite; Put and Lubim were thy helpers. |
Nahum 3:10 | She too was carried away, she went into captivity: her infants also were dashed in pieces, at the top of all the streets; and they cast lots for her honourable men, and all her great men were bound with chains. | But even she has been taken away, she has gone away as a prisoner: even her young children are smashed to bits at the top of all the streets: the fate of her honoured men is put to the decision of chance, and all her great men are put in chains. | Yet was she carried away, she went into captivity; her young children also were dashed in pieces at the head of all the streets; and they cast lots for her honorable men, and all her great men were bound in chains. |
Nahum 3:11 | Thou also shalt be drunken: thou shalt be hid; thou also shalt seek a refuge from the enemy. | And you will be overcome with wine, you will become feeble; you will be looking for a safe place from those who are fighting against you. | Thou also shalt be drunken; thou shalt be hid; thou also shalt seek a stronghold because of the enemy. |
Nahum 3:12 | All thy strongholds are [like] fig-trees with the first-ripe figs: if they be shaken, they even fall into the mouth of the eater. | All your walled places will be like fig-trees and your people like the first figs, falling at a shake into the mouth which is open for them. | All thy fortresses shall be [like] fig-trees with the first-ripe figs: if they be shaken, they fall into the mouth of the eater. |
Nahum 3:13 | Behold, thy people in the midst of thee are [as] women: the gates of thy land are set wide open unto thine enemies; the fire devoureth thy bars. | See, the people who are in you are women; the doorways of your land are wide open to your attackers: the locks of your doors have been burned away in the fire. | Behold, thy people in the midst of thee are women; the gates of thy land are set wide open unto thine enemies: the fire hath devoured thy bars. |
Nahum 3:14 | Draw thee water for the siege, strengthen thy fortresses; go into the clay, and tread the mortar, make strong the brick-kiln. | Get water for the time when you are shut in, make strong your towns: go into the potter's earth, stamping it down with your feet, make strong the brickworks. | Draw thee water for the siege; strengthen thy fortresses; go into the clay, and tread the mortar; make strong the brickkiln. |
Nahum 3:15 | There shall the fire devour thee; the sword shall cut thee off; it shall devour thee like the cankerworm. Make thyself many as the cankerworm, make thyself many as the locust. | There the fire will make you waste; you will be cut off by the sword: make yourself as great in number as the worms, as great in number as the locusts. | There shall the fire devour thee; the sword shall cut thee off; it shall devour thee like the canker-worm: make thyself many as the canker-worm; make thyself many as the locust. |
Nahum 3:16 | Thou hast multiplied thy merchants more than the stars of the heavens; the cankerworm spreadeth himself out and flieth away. | Let your traders be increased more than the stars of heaven: | Thou hast multiplied thy merchants above the stars of heaven: the canker-worm ravageth, and fleeth away. |
Nahum 3:17 | Thy chosen men are as the locusts, and thy captains as swarms of grasshoppers, which camp in the hedges in the cold day: when the sun ariseth they flee away, and their place is not known where they are. | Your crowned ones are like the locusts, and your scribes like the clouds of insects which take cover in the walls on a cold day, but when the sun comes up they go in flight, and are seen no longer in their place. | Thy princes are as the locusts, and thy marshals as the swarms of grasshoppers, which encamp in the hedges in the cold day, but when the sun ariseth they flee away, and their place is not known where they are. |
Nahum 3:18 | Thy shepherds slumber, O king of Assyria; thy nobles lie still; thy people are scattered upon the mountains, and no man gathereth them. | Sorrow! how are the keepers of your flock sleeping, O king of Assyria! your strong men are at rest; your people are wandering on the mountains, and there is no one to get them together. | Thy shepherds slumber, O king of Assyria; thy nobles are at rest; thy people are scattered upon the mountains, and there is none to gather them. |
Nahum 3:19 | There is no healing of thy breach; thy wound is grievous; all that hear the report of thee clap the hands over thee; for upon whom hath not thy wickedness passed continually? | Your pain may not be made better; you are wounded to death: all those hearing the news about you will be waving their hands in joy over you: for who has not undergone the weight of your evil-doing again and again? | There is no assuaging of thy hurt: thy wound is grievous: all that hear the report of thee clap their hands over thee; for upon whom hath not thy wickedness passed continually? |
